Can you really manage a renovation in Spain without being there?
Yes — and it is far more common than people expect. A large proportion of renovations on the Costa del Sol are carried out for non-resident owners: UK, German, Scandinavian and Dutch buyers who purchased a villa or apartment as a second home or investment and need it renovated before moving in or letting it out.
The difference between a stress-free remote renovation and a difficult one almost always comes down to the company you choose. Specifically: whether they have their own in-house team or rely on subcontractors, and whether they have genuine experience managing projects for clients who are abroad throughout.
What to agree in writing before work starts
Before any work begins, you should have a signed written document covering: the full scope of works (exactly what is and is not included), a fixed total price with itemised breakdown by trade, a confirmed timeline with start and handover dates, a communication protocol (how often updates are sent, via which channel, who your contact is), a procedure for handling changes mid-project, and a written workmanship guarantee with duration and coverage terms.
Any reputable company provides all of this before requesting a deposit. If they cannot or will not, that is your first red flag.
How property access works
Access is rarely a problem if planned in advance. Common options include: a trusted keyholder (neighbour, property manager or community administrator), a coded lock box installed on the door, or the community caretaker in urbanisations and apartment buildings. A professional company coordinates whichever method you choose and does not require you to arrange entry for individual trades throughout the project.
Remote communication: what to expect
A well-run remote renovation keeps you informed without requiring constant involvement on your part. Expect: daily or every-other-day photo updates showing current progress, video walkthroughs at key milestones (demolition complete, electrical rough-in done, waterproofing applied, tiling finished), a single named contact in English who can answer questions and relay your decisions, and proactive communication whenever something unexpected arises. Avoid any company that goes quiet for days or only sends updates when you chase them.
Costs and timelines in 2026
Remote management does not carry a cost premium. The renovation is priced the same as for a local client. A fixed quote requires an in-person site assessment, which the company arranges on your behalf if you are not present. Indicative costs on the Costa del Sol:
- Full apartment renovation (60–80 m²): €45,000–90,000 · 10–14 weeks
- Full house renovation (120–180 m²): €110,000–220,000 · 4–6 months
- Villa renovation (200 m²+): €180,000–400,000+ · 5–9 months
- Bathroom renovation: €6,000–18,000 · 3–6 weeks
- Kitchen renovation: €8,000–25,000 · 3–6 weeks
Red flags to watch out for
These indicate a company is not set up for remote project management: no written fixed-price quote before works begin; reliance entirely on subcontractors with no direct supervision; inability to name a dedicated English-speaking contact; a request for a substantial deposit before providing a detailed written scope; no clear process for updating clients who are abroad.
How to choose the right company
For non-resident owners, the criteria that matter most are: a fully in-house team so you deal with one accountable entity, English communication throughout the entire project, verifiable experience managing remote renovations, and a contract that commits to fixed price, timeline and guarantee terms before work starts.
